Output 36943d43e0075c9113c63aa88e6dc24a7c996cf0a192035e4c66a7b83d13aca4:1

value
6295550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f30c919a5c762248f587b700f9bfc4c2c94a1b18 OP_EQUAL
address
AEbPvJChkFvBbLNCtZxE6cQu8H1rqcv2eB
transaction
36943d43e0075c9113c63aa88e6dc24a7c996cf0a192035e4c66a7b83d13aca4